一、ADO.NET概要 ADO.NET 是一组向 .NET Framework 程序员公开数据访问服务的类。 ADO.NET 为创建分布式数据共享应用程序提供了一组丰富的组件。 它提供了对关系数据、XML 和应用程序数据的访问,因此是 .NET Framework 中不可缺少的一部分 ...
DataTable类将关系数据表示为表格形式。在创建DataTable之前,必须包含System.Data名称空间。ADO.NET提供了一个DataTable类来独立创建和使用数据表。它也可以和DataSet一起使用。 最初,当创建DataTable时,它没有表模式。我们可以通过向表中添加列和约束来创建表模式。在定义表模式之后,可以向表中添加行。 步骤 通过DataSet的Tables对象的Ad ...
2018-10-31 16:56 0 879 推荐指数:
一、ADO.NET概要 ADO.NET 是一组向 .NET Framework 程序员公开数据访问服务的类。 ADO.NET 为创建分布式数据共享应用程序提供了一组丰富的组件。 它提供了对关系数据、XML 和应用程序数据的访问,因此是 .NET Framework 中不可缺少的一部分 ...
读取数据的时候,突然与服务中断,数据可继续读取 DataSet可存放若干个表(DataTable),每个表 ...
学习了解.NET CORE有段时间,没有用其做项目的主要原因就是这么多年积累的类库兼容问题。今天就先解决SqlHelper的兼容性: 建立类库,目标框架选择.NET Core2.0,复制粘贴代码。 问题:SqlCommand 解决:NuGet-浏览选项卡 ...
此方法获取数据库的结构,所以可以用它获取数据库中所有的表 先上代码 结果如下图: 下一步:获取所有的表 结果如下图: 此时已经获取到了所有的表,那么一般我们在实际开发中,只需要自己创建的数据库.所以这里就要过虑了. 先上 ...
在实际开发过程中也许不少人也遇到过我同样的需求: 需要获取DataTable中某一列或几列的含有的不同值,得到类似SQL中Group By的结果 1、传统做法是遍历DataTable(.NET Framework个版本通用 ...
图片有点大哈,但大更能说明问题。您是不是每个项目都在重复的做图片中的事情-----循环把数据库中返回的表转化为实体对象。是不是每次都在抱怨这样的重复工作。字段越多抱怨越多!不用抱怨了。当你看到这篇文章的时候您的春天就到了,我们可以写一个通用的读取类来为我们转化。 代码实现 ...
今天复习了一次ADO.NET基础,整理一下自己的认为的重点: 编写SqlHelper类,方便我们执行数据库语句,这时可以直接调用封装在SqlHelper类的方法。现在大多数公司面试的时候,给你的面试题都会要你自己手写一个SqlHelper的类,这考的是自己的基本功,如果一个根基不牢固的开发人员 ...
Connection:主要用来开启程序和数据库之间的连接,没有利用Connection对象连接数据库,是无法从数据库中取得数据的。Close()和Dispose()的区别就是Close以后还可以Open,但是Dispose是释放了连接,要操作数据库就要重新连接数据库。 Command:主要 ...